Skip Navigation

Scout Archives

Home Projects Publications Archives About Sign Up or Log In

Magic Wormhole

Last featured in the 11-22-2019 Scout Report, Magic Wormhole's mission to "get things from one computer to another safely," is even more important in remote work environments. Magic Wormhole is a command-line tool for moving arbitrarily sized files or folders from one computer to another securely, without storing them on an intermediate server (e.g. Dropbox). It is designed primarily for situations where two users are already talking and need to exchange a file. To use Magic Wormhole, a sender issues a command such as wormhole send FILE and is given a "wormhole code" derived from a short, pronounceable, phonetically-distinct word list. The sender must then relay this code to the recipient. When the recipient runs wormhole, receives, and enters the provided code, the two computers locate each other via a public "Rendezvous Server," establish a secure connection via Password-Authenticated Key Exchange, and transfer the specified data. Detailed API and protocol documentation describing exactly how this works are provided on the Magic Wormhole site. In the Installation portion of the site, users can locate installation instructions for macOS, Linux, and Windows computers. Magic Wormhole is distributed under the MIT license, with source code available on GitHub.
Archived Scout Publication URL
Scout Publication
GEM Subject
Date of Scout Publication
April 17th, 2020
Date Of Record Creation
November 18th, 2019 at 11:37am
Date Of Record Release
November 19th, 2019 at 12:20pm
Resource URL Clicks
Add Comment


(no comments available yet)